Basics of Staying Home Alone

Help prepare your child ages 9-11 to stay home alone after school or for other short periods of time in the interactive program. Topics include: entering and leaving the house, getting safely to and from school, what to do while home alone, safe snacks, storm and emergency preparedness, internet safety, and simple first aid.
